Marita Powell Obituary

Marita B. Powell

Devoted mother and one tough cookie.

Marita was born April 21, 1954 in Istanbul, Turkey. For her entire life, she was an outgoing, positive, smart, strong-willed, courageous, loving woman with a golden heart. She was most happy when everyone around her was happy and well taken care of. Marita had a smile that stretched for miles, and her zest for life was utterly contagious. One of her best traits was her honesty and ability to tell someone exactly how it is. She was fearless and always gave 100% dedication when it came to getting something done, no matter the task. Marita clearly understood the value and meaning of life. She lived her 61 years at full speed, never holding anything back. The last few years of her life, she battled Stage Four cancer around the clock, and although cancer ended up winning the battle, Marita won the war. She passed away peacefully on October 4, 2015 with her family and friends by her side. Marita is survived by her sister Elizabeth Roux and her sons Justin and Adam Powell. A memorial service will be held at Aycock-Riverside Funeral Home in Jupiter, Fla., Friday, October 9 from 6-8 pm. The funeral service will be held at Covenant Fellowship Baptist Church in Stuart, Fla., on Saturday, October 10 at 10:30 am, followed by a celebration of Marita's life at Guanabanas in Jupiter, Fla., from 1-3 pm. Donations may be made in Marita's memory to the American Cancer Society. Online condolences may be made at www.aycockfuneralhome jupiter.com
